With only an acoustic guitar and a collection of focused, introspective songs, Anthony Fiumano began playing for local audiences two short years ago. But in that time, he has developed a unique sound that blends a deep respect for tradition with rock, folk, and R&B music.
His acoustic performances carry a weight and intensity that is not commonly found in many of his contemporaries. Fiumano has drawn comparisons to great folk and rock artists of generations past, but is carving out a path that is all his own. He captivates audiences with lyrical prowess and a voice that can be both powerful and raw or delicate.
Always striving to build on his success, Anthony began playing with a group of musicians dubbed The Medicine Chest. With The Medicine Chest behind him, Fiumano is bringing new energy to the songs that earned him a reputation as one of the area's premier songwriters.
The July 2008 release of his debut album, "When Strangers Say Hello," marks a new direction for Fiumano. The album contains songs that span the first few years of his career, and range from introverted folk ballads to cascading guitar anthems. With a constantly widening scope and a cultivated sense of musical tradition, he is sure to take his craft to a level that will be hard to ignore.
